The Chimera isn’t as popular as some of theother assault rifles inMW3,but it’s definitely an option for players who want a fast-paced run-and-gun weapon. This setup capitalizes on the Chimera’s high mobility and handling, foregoing range and recoil in favor of faster movement.
For equipment, use Commando gloves to support the Chimera’s fast playstyle, Stalker boots to further increase your movement speed while aiming, the Assassin Vest to keep you hidden from UAVs, and any piece of gear that you fancy. Grenades and secondary weapon are also up to your discretion.

In Warzone, the Chimera is best paired with a long-ranged secondary weapon.
The Chimera’s main strengths are its fast TTK and high mobility, making it similar to weaponslikeMW3’sStrikeror RAM-7. Compared to many other assault rifles, you’ll be able to move more quickly with this gun equipped, resulting in you becoming harder target for enemies. This build doesn’t differ much from the one above. However, due to the higher TTKs inWarzone, it’s best to use the45-Round Magattachment so you have more ammo for extended fights.
Since you’ll be doing a lot of running and outmaneuvering with the Chimera, you’re best off taking perks that improve your chances of scoring a successful flank. Double Time will let you close gaps more quickly while Stalker and Resolute provide a nice movement speed boost while mid-gunfight. Meanwhile, Spotter will protect you from hidden explosives and other dangerous Killstreaks as you flank your enemies.
